Nowsta vs Sirsa: Revenue, Funding & Team Size Compared
Nowsta generates $1.9M in revenue; Sirsa generates $1.9M. Nowsta and Sirsa are close to the same size by revenue. The table below compares Nowsta and Sirsa on funding, valuation, customers, team size and headquarters — every figure GetLatka has verified for each company.
| Company | ||
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$1.9M | $1.9M |
| Valuation | $18.9M | Not disclosed |
| Funding raised | $54.7M | Not disclosed |
| Customers | 10K | 90 |
| Team size | 116 | 42 |
| Founded | 2014 | 2014 |
| HQ | Brooklyn, United States | Paris, France |
